Cub Scouting
Overview
Each Cub is also a member of Cub Scout Pack 210. Our pack is made up of dens of each rank (Tiger, Wolf, Bear, and Webelos.) We gather monthly at a pack meeting which is a time for the boys to be recognized for their accomplishments, to perform skits and songs they have learned, and to have fun as an entire family. We also have a variety of other events during the year including community service projects, pack activities, fund-raising events, and camp outs.
